Event notifications Red alert

M54.00-1731-71 In the event of a red alert, a pop-up window (1) appears. The pop-up window displays a symbol (2) for the vehicle system concerned and two lines of explanatory text (3) below it. A signal also sounds. In addition, red alert (4) in the instrument cluster and red status indicator (5) on the display screen light up. The driver is able to acknowledge red alerts using the main menu buttons on the steering wheel but not until the vehicle has been brought to a halt and the parking brake has been applied. Pop-up window (1) closes when the alert is acknowledged. For as long as the alert remains active, it continues to be displayed in the “Ereignisse” (Events) menu.

Danger.

In the event of a red warning level malfunction, the bus must be stopped immediately (traffic conditions permitting) and an EvoBus Service Partner must be notified.

Yellow alert

M54.00-1715-71 In the event of a yellow alert, a pop-up window (1) appears. The pop-up window displays a symbol (2) for the vehicle system concerned and two lines of explanatory text (3) below it. In addition, yellow status indicator (4) lights up on the display screen. Each yellow alert has to be acknowledged by the driver manually using main menu buttons (5) on the steering wheel. Pop-up window (1) closes when the alert is acknowledged. For as long as the alert remains active, it continues to be displayed in the “Events” menu.

Caution:

In the event of a yellow warning level malfunction, it is permissible to drive on carefully but the bus should be checked by an EvoBus Service Partner at the earliest opportunity.

Service notification

M54.00-1751-71 Service notifications generally inform the driver that service products need to be replenished or wear parts need to be replaced. In the event of a service notification, status indicator (1) on the display screen lights up. To view all service notifications, the driver has to go to main menu 5 (2). An overview of any events that are present is displayed first. Each event notification has its own submenu, which the driver can open using arrow buttons (3) on the steering wheel. A service notification displays symbol (4) for the vehicle system concerned and two lines of explanatory text (5) below it. The event notification is not cleared until the fault has been rectified.
